Output 6347943ddba1a1bfc0f00bea85feff2460fce056d0fa1a48dbd67d13e34f6526:26

value
2039922
script pubkey
OP_0 OP_PUSHBYTES_20 86b328ff7dc2ec7eae07bdbb0fb8482da7be21e0
address
bc1qs6ej3lmactk8ats8hkaslwzg9knmug0qf54ezd
transaction
6347943ddba1a1bfc0f00bea85feff2460fce056d0fa1a48dbd67d13e34f6526
spent
true